Output 132c25f780d02292125ac867e45f0baddda6911dc4b95537b6440da3e8aace77:0

value
643583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ed9c527ed265631b6ec5e746d3097312ab39471 OP_EQUAL
address
37RLhNXCf71Akm5rLRd88SiQA5p1Ti8k6K
transaction
132c25f780d02292125ac867e45f0baddda6911dc4b95537b6440da3e8aace77
confirmations
84154
spent
true